Built in 1932, Two Beekman Place is a full-service cooperative in the Beekman neighborhood, known for its pre-war architecture and proximity to Midtown. Designed by Rosario Candela, the building offers a 24-hour doorman, resident manager, elevator operator, storage, laundry, and a landscaped roof deck with city and East River views. The location is close to restaurants, shopping, transportation, and Peter Detmold Park, which features a dog run and riverfront views. Pied-à-terre ownership is permitted with board approval, the building is pet-friendly, washer/dryers are not allowed in the unit and has a 2% flip tax paid by the buyer.
